Re: [sendmail-conf] Проверка Message-ID ( или , вообще , произвольного поля заголовка )

Artur Penttinen arto-p на yandex.ru
Пн Дек 12 12:52:43 EET 2005


>Sergey wrote:
>>>>Кстати и похоже:
>>>>Dec 10 13:32:46 sendmail[30738]: jBA9WNoN030738: ruleset=Check_Message_Id, arg1=<20021081417.G3352 на dream.in.wossname.org.uk>Date: Sat, 10 Dec 2005 15:29:35 +0600, relay=a179127.upc-a.chello.nl [62.163.179.127], reject=554 5.6.4 Message contains invalid header (jBA9WNoN030738)
>>>
>>>это одно и тоже письмо. эффект повторяется на других письмах?
>> 
>> Письмо не тестовое, так что его у меня нет. Отреджектилось.
>> 
>> Есть еще два срабатывания. Одно не такое же сообщение, и одно вот:
>> 
>> Dec 10 07:21:45 sendmail[2494]: jBA3LYb3002494: Invalid Message-ID header: <55723428524627717.q1g>
>
>тут явно нет "@"
>
>> Dec 10 07:21:45 sendmail[2494]: jBA3LYb3002494: ruleset=Check_Message_Id, arg1=<55723428524627717.q1g(P00256 на 163.net>, relay=voip-gw.man.olsztyn.pl [213.184.23.194], reject=554 5.6.4 Message contains invalid header (jBA3LYb3002494)
>
>упс... смотри... там скобка круглая открывающаяся. надо потестить, как 
>она может повлиять на работоспособность проверок
>
>>>да вывести значение поля в лог мы сможем легко и непринужденно
>> 
>> Наверное, надо вывести... для отладки... Пусть пока для каждого сообщения
>> выводится перед проверкой.
>
>так вот та строка
> > Dec 10 07:21:45 sendmail[2494]: jBA3LYb3002494: Invalid Message-ID 
>header: <55723428524627717.q1g>
>это и есть выводимое мной значение поля. осталось понять, где потерялась 
>та часть, которая была после круглой скобки

   скорее всего вызывается проверка не как >+,
  поэтому комментарии вычищаются.

-- 
wbw, artur




Подробная информация о списке рассылки sendmail-conf